When demand is elastic, it means that consumers are more responsive to changes in price. In this case, if a tax is imposed on NFL tickets, the increase in price will lead to a significant decrease in the quantity demanded. As a result, the tax revenue generated may be lower because the decrease in quantity demanded outweighs the increase in price.

On the other hand, when demand is inelastic, consumers are less responsive to changes in price. If a tax is imposed on a product with an inelastic demand curve, the increase in price will have a relatively smaller impact on the quantity demanded. Therefore, the tax revenue generated may be higher because the increase in price has a smaller effect on reducing the quantity demanded.

The CFPB is a regulatory agency responsible for enforcing consumer protection laws and ensuring fair and transparent practices in the financial industry.

The credit practices of banks, mortgage lenders, and credit-card companies come under the oversight of the Consumer Financial Protection Bureau (CFPB). The CFPB is a regulatory agency responsible for enforcing consumer protection laws and ensuring fair and transparent practices in the financial industry. Its primary focus is on protecting consumers in areas such as lending, mortgages, credit cards, and other financial products and services. The Consumer Product Safety Commission (CPSC) is responsible for overseeing the safety of consumer products, while the Federal Reserve Board has a broader role in monetary policy and the stability of the financial system.

To solve these probability questions, we need to use the concept of independent events. Let's calculate the probabilities for each scenario:

(a) The probability that a single stock decreases in value is 1 - 0.56 = 0.44. Since the stock prices are independent of each other, the probability that all six stocks decrease is the product of the individual probabilities: 0.44^6 = 0.0146 (rounded to four decimal places).

(b) The probability that at least one stock increases in value is equal to 1 minus the probability that all stocks decrease. So, it is 1 - 0.0146 = 0.9854 (rounded to four decimal places).

(c) Similarly, the probability that at least one stock decreases in value is 1 minus the probability that all stocks increase. Since the probability of a stock increasing is 0.56, the probability of all stocks increasing is 0.56^6 = 0.1074 (rounded to four decimal places).

Therefore, the probability that at least one stock decreases is 1 - 0.1074 = 0.8926 (rounded to four decimal places).

Social media does not provide marketers with full control over the messages they produce. While marketers have the ability to create and publish content on social media platforms, the nature of social media introduces various factors that can influence how messages are received and shared.

On social media, the audience plays a significant role in shaping the spread and perception of messages. Users can engage with content by liking, commenting, sharing, or even modifying it. This means that once a message is released on social media, it can be amplified, altered, or interpreted differently by users, which may affect the overall impact and control of the original message.

Additionally, social media platforms themselves have algorithms and policies that determine the visibility and reach of content. Marketers must navigate these algorithms and comply with platform guidelines, which can influence the extent to which their messages are seen by the intended audience.

Therefore, while marketers have the ability to create and publish messages on social media, the control they have over the ultimate reception and dissemination of those messages is limited due to the participatory and dynamic nature of social media platforms.
